Welsh Hays Line in Chester County

Overview

rom History of Delaware county, Pennsylvania

Hayes, Richard, Sen., with his wife Issatt and two sons, Richard and John, emigrated from Ilmiston, Pembrokeshire, Wales, to Pennsylvania in 1687, and settled in Haverford. He was a Friend, was advanced in years at the time of his settlement, and died in 1697.

Nothing further is known about John. A possibility is that he is the person:Jonathan Hays (2) who lived in the same general area as Richard (12), and hence John (68), and is said to have relocated to New Castle Delaware, his children later settling in Fredericks County MD. If that were proven to be correct, then the Welsh Hays, and Fredericks County Hays lines would have the same founding Patriarch, Richard Hayes (12).
